Transaction 5284573319c450fde86a032817b01d2626f9992e0a5970376a63e56a777c57ff

98 Input
2 Outputs
  • 5284573319c450fde86a032817b01d2626f9992e0a5970376a63e56a777c57ff:0
  • value  4000000000
    address  3AF46dCtkBRtwZ53ayiL3Ftkojy7VMiQ44
  • 5284573319c450fde86a032817b01d2626f9992e0a5970376a63e56a777c57ff:1
  • value  114739817
    address  37ms1BsnueDwyt5Bqasf2wUaQSwWgn9Uf3